TMS5701225CPGEQQ1 by Texas Instruments

TMS5701225CPGEQQ1 by Texas Instruments is a 32-bit microcontroller with 1310720 ROM words, 192 RAM words, and 24-Ch 12-Bit ADC channels. Ideal for automotive applications due to AEC-Q100 screening level, it offers low power mode, CAN(3), I2C, LIN connectivity, and operates at up to 80 MHz clock frequency.

Manufacturer Highlights

Texas Instruments

Texas Instruments Inc. (TI) is one of the world's leading semiconductor companies and a global leader in analog and digital signal processing technology. The company has had a major impact on the electronics industry for over 80 years, manufacturing integrated circuits (ICs), software and subsystems that leverage high-performance computing capabilities. It offers an extensive portfolio of solutions for a wide range of industries, from aerospace to medical devices and consumer products to communication systems. Over its long history, TI has become synonymous with quality, reliability and innovation. Today, TI is one of the largest semiconductor companies in the world with operations in more than 30 countries across six continents.
